Dr. Otmar Massawa

Dr. Otmar Massawa is the Regional Program Manager for the CDC/PEPFAR Afya Hatua Project in Tanga. He oversees program activities in the region, building and maintaining the program’s relationship with the Regional Secretariat and the District Administrations to ensure program objectives are achieved.

He is a passionate Medical Doctor and a Public Health Specialist with over 14 years of work experience in the public sector and donor-funded programs, and nine years of experience managing and leading donor-funded projects in Tanzania.

Previously he worked as the Zonal Project Manager of the USAID Uhuru Tuberculosis and Family Planning Facility Solutions Activity at THPS in Songwe and Rukwa regions responsible for the provision of leadership, management, and technical support in the overall implementation of the Activity.

Before joining THPS Dr. Otmar worked with other donor-funded organizations in different capacities such as Clinical Program Officer, Clinical Advisor, and Senior Clinical Advisor at ICAP in Kagera Region. He also had a stint with HJF Medical Research International as Regional Clinical Coordinator for Katavi region before being promoted to the position of Regional Program Manager for Rukwa and Katavi rregions.

He has vast experience in the implementation of HIV/AIDS interventions such as VMMC, HIV care and treatment (both paediatrics and adults), PMTCT, continuous quality improvement, nutritional support, TB services, family planning services, Gender-based violence (GBV), TB/HIV collaborative services, and community-based HIV/AIDS services including HIV testing and counselling services.

He holds a Master of Public Health and a Medical Doctor Degree from Muhimbili University College of Health and Allied Sciences, Dar es Salaam, Tanzania.
